• Home
  • History
  • Annotate
  • Raw
  • Download
  • only in /freebsd-12-stable/contrib/llvm-project/llvm/lib/Target/AArch64/AsmParser/

Lines Matching refs:AArch64CC

154   AArch64CC::CondCode parseCondCodeString(StringRef Cond);
358 AArch64CC::CondCode Code;
514 AArch64CC::CondCode getCondCode() const {
1893 CreateCondCode(AArch64CC::CondCode Code, SMLoc S, SMLoc E, MCContext &Ctx) {
2671 AArch64CC::CondCode AArch64AsmParser::parseCondCodeString(StringRef Cond) {
2672 AArch64CC::CondCode CC = StringSwitch<AArch64CC::CondCode>(Cond.lower())
2673 .Case("eq", AArch64CC::EQ)
2674 .Case("ne", AArch64CC::NE)
2675 .Case("cs", AArch64CC::HS)
2676 .Case("hs", AArch64CC::HS)
2677 .Case("cc", AArch64CC::LO)
2678 .Case("lo", AArch64CC::LO)
2679 .Case("mi", AArch64CC::MI)
2680 .Case("pl", AArch64CC::PL)
2681 .Case("vs", AArch64CC::VS)
2682 .Case("vc", AArch64CC::VC)
2683 .Case("hi", AArch64CC::HI)
2684 .Case("ls", AArch64CC::LS)
2685 .Case("ge", AArch64CC::GE)
2686 .Case("lt", AArch64CC::LT)
2687 .Case("gt", AArch64CC::GT)
2688 .Case("le", AArch64CC::LE)
2689 .Case("al", AArch64CC::AL)
2690 .Case("nv", AArch64CC::NV)
2691 .Default(AArch64CC::Invalid);
2693 if (CC == AArch64CC::Invalid &&
2695 CC = StringSwitch<AArch64CC::CondCode>(Cond.lower())
2696 .Case("none", AArch64CC::EQ)
2697 .Case("any", AArch64CC::NE)
2698 .Case("nlast", AArch64CC::HS)
2699 .Case("last", AArch64CC::LO)
2700 .Case("first", AArch64CC::MI)
2701 .Case("nfrst", AArch64CC::PL)
2702 .Case("pmore", AArch64CC::HI)
2703 .Case("plast", AArch64CC::LS)
2704 .Case("tcont", AArch64CC::GE)
2705 .Case("tstop", AArch64CC::LT)
2706 .Default(AArch64CC::Invalid);
2720 AArch64CC::CondCode CC = parseCondCodeString(Cond);
2721 if (CC == AArch64CC::Invalid)
2726 if (CC == AArch64CC::AL || CC == AArch64CC::NV)
2728 CC = AArch64CC::getInvertedCondCode(AArch64CC::CondCode(CC));
3803 AArch64CC::CondCode CC = parseCondCodeString(Head);
3804 if (CC == AArch64CC::Invalid)